WebThe 900 metre boardwalk is accessible for all with everyday shoes. Flanders Moss car park is 10 miles west of Stirling. Take the signed track off the B222, 2 miles south of Thornhill. …
WebAs one of the largest remaining intact raised bogs in Britain, Flanders Moss is a wild and ancient landscape. It has hardly changed for thousands of years. Customize WebOct 5, 2024 · It is Carthan Curaidh [pron. ‘kar-an KOO-ree’], a name which perhaps best translates as ‘warrior’s friendship’. Carthan is the root of the oft used carthannas, meaning ‘charity’ (a word to which it is a cognate). A bùth-charthannais is a ‘charity shop’ and carthannach means ‘charitable, kind’.
